PETALING JAYA: Malaysia have a lot of catching up to do if they want to achieve better results in the Sudirman Cup following their quarter-final exit in the Asian Mixed Team Championships.

Malaysia failed to achieve their target of reaching the semi-finals after going down 2-3 to defending champions China at the Dubai Exhibition Centre in the United Arab Emirates on Friday.

National No. 1 women’s doubles pair Pearly Tan-M. Thinaah kept Malaysia’s hopes alive by outplaying Liu Shengshu-Tan Ning 21-17, 12-21, 21-19. “In both defeats, we were stronger on paper. We got better as we went through the tournament but it wasn’t enough.
